About This Opportunity
The position forms part of the Net Zero Australia research project, with a desktop modelling focus on:
* decarbonisation pathways for Heavy Industry,
* production pathways for Sustainable Fuels,
* evaluation Carbon, Capture and Storage alongside Direct Air Capture, and
* pathways for clean exports as a way to help decarbonise our trading partners.
You will be involved with detailed technical modelling and evaluation of existing and emerging decarbonisation pathways for mining, heavy industry and liquid fuels. This is an opportunity to make a meaningful contribution the broader industry and resource sector decarbonisation pathways through rigorous, integrated modelling and thereby highlight the importance of industry decarbonisation as part of Australia’s Net Zero ambitions and therefore should inform the sequence actions for the most significant decarbonisation at the lowest cost.
This project will be conducted within the wider Net Zero Australia project, a collaboration between The University of Queensland, The University of Melbourne and Princeton University.
